Splenic function enhancement" refers to strategies or interventions aimed at improving or restoring the physiological and immunological activities of the spleen. The spleen plays key roles in filtering pathogens and damaged cells from blood, recycling iron, storing red blood cells and platelets, and orchestrating immune responses, particularly antibody production and clearance of encapsulated bacteria[1][2][4][5][6][8]. Impaired splenic function (hyposplenism or asplenia) increases susceptibility to severe infections, while overactive spleen (hypersplenism) can lead to cytopenias and splenomegaly[5][7]. Therapeutic approaches for "splenic function enhancement" might conceptually include vaccination, antibiotic prophylaxis, or, in principle, drugs or biologics designed to mimic or support core spleen activities, although there are currently no drugs or molecular agents with "splenic function enhancement" as their explicit molecular target[5][7]. In summary, "Splenic function enhancement" is not a molecular entity, receptor, or canonical drug target; it should not be treated as such in structured molecular databases.
